江苏在线
您的位置:江苏在线首页 > 科技 > 正文

3月8日,给大家介绍几位计算机世界里的女王!

(欢迎关注龙伯社区微信号:longbolife)

这个世界里,有很多人默默无闻的深远的影响着我们。有男人,也有女人。

/ 1 / 阿达·洛芙莱斯(Ada Lovelace)

19世纪初,在由男性主导的科学世界,有一个耀眼的女性科学明星,被誉为第一位计算机科学家,她就是Ada Lovelace。她传奇般地预见到计算机完成创造及创新工作的潜力,并编写了历史上第一个计算机程序。她超越了“思考型”机器,而进入到生物进程的生物物理学和数学模型范畴。


3月8日,给大家介绍几位计算机世界里的女王!


奥古斯塔·阿达·金,勒芙蕾丝伯爵夫人(Augusta Ada King, Countess of Lovelace,1815.12.10-1852.11.27),通称阿达·洛芙莱斯(Ada Lovelace),英国诗人拜伦之女,数学家。计算机程序创始人,建立了循环和子程序概念。

Ada是诗人拜伦的女儿,不过在她出生后不久,父母就离异了。她的母亲迷恋数学,Ada深受影响。不过,Ada可不是书呆子,她活跃于伦敦的社交圈。结婚后,她成了伯爵夫人。

在1842年与1843年其间,阿达花了9个月的时间翻译意大利数学家路易吉·米那比亚对巴贝奇最新的计算机设计书(即分析机概论)所留下的备忘录。在这部译文里,她附加许多注记,内容详细说明用计算机进行伯努利数的运算方式,而被认为是世界上第一个电脑程式;因此,阿达也被认为是世界上第一位程式设计师。


3月8日,给大家介绍几位计算机世界里的女王!


她死后一百年,于1953年,阿达之前对查尔斯·巴贝奇的《分析机概论》所留下的笔记被重新公布,并被公认对现代计算机与软件工程造成了重大影响。

又过了几十年,1980年12月10日,美国国防部制作了一个新的高级计算机编程语言——Ada,以纪念阿达·洛芙莱斯。Ada是一种表现能力很强的通用程序设计语言,它是美国国防部为克服软件开发危机,历时近20年研制成功的。它被誉为第四代计算机语言的最成功代表。在微软的Wins产品里也可以找到阿达的全息图标签。

她超越了“思考型”机器,而进入到生物进程的生物物理学和数学模型范畴。

与其他流行的程序设计语言不同,它不仅体现了许多现代软件的开发原理,而且将这些原理付诸实现。因此,Ada语言的使用可大大改善软件系统的清晰性,可靠性,有效性,可维护性。Ada的出现,标志着软件工程成功地进入了国家和国际的规模。

在一定意义上说,Ada还打破了“冯.偌依曼思维模式” (Von Newman Mind-set) 的桎梏,连同Ada的支持环境(APSE)一起,形成了新一派的Ada文化。它是迄今为止最复杂,最完备的软件工具。

阿达是1997年电影《孕育阿达》里被饰演的主角。在史考特·卫斯特菲尔德的系列作《Midnighters》里,其中一名女性主角的崇拜对象正是阿达。

是的,有些人,短暂一生绽放的思想,加剧了历史的进程。

/ 2 / 海蒂·拉玛(Hedy Lamarr)

你用移动手机吗?你坐飞机吗?你用GPS吗?你用wifi吗?你听说过海蒂·拉玛吗?


3月8日,给大家介绍几位计算机世界里的女王!


海蒂·拉玛(Hedy Lamarr,1914.11.9.—2000.1.19),出生于奥地利首都维也纳,美国影视女演员、发明家.

海蒂演过很多电影,从捷克到好莱坞。代表作是《神魂颠倒》、《齐格菲女郎》、《霸王妖姬》等。


3月8日,给大家介绍几位计算机世界里的女王!


她被誉为“世界上最美丽的女人”。她太美了,光芒四射,美的完全“不像实力派”。但是,所有使用移动电话的我们,都应该向她致以敬意,因为,她是“CDMA之母”。

1940年,海蒂·拉玛与安塞尔一同发明了能够抵挡电波干扰的军事通讯系统,它就是“无线电跳频技术”即我们现在谈到的“扩频通讯技术”,也就是CDMA的前身。今天,这项技术还被广泛应用于卫星定位系统比如GPS、航天飞机对地交流以及WiFi等领域。


3月8日,给大家介绍几位计算机世界里的女王!


那时,海蒂将该项技术拿给美国军方。在军方技术专家组成的联席会议上,海蒂最开始收到的是彻底的怀疑:如此漂亮的女人,一个演员,一个音乐人怎么可能有这样的发明?很可能是纳粹派来的技术间谍和卧底,因为钢琴启发而做出的发明?这一定是个大忽悠。于是,调查了海蒂的所有背景包括婚姻和社交群。在50年代军方开始应用时,发明者的名字也被抹去了,处于极度保密的状态。50年代后期,这项技术,才被应用到军方的计算机芯片中。随后,被应用到手机、无线电话、互联网协议以及后来出现的无人机上。


3月8日,给大家介绍几位计算机世界里的女王!



2014年,海蒂·拉玛入选美国发明家名人堂,这里是美国是美国发明与技术的最高纪念殿堂。海蒂·拉玛和爱迪生、瓦特、贝尔、特斯拉等人一起被后人敬仰。

哦,对了,1985年,美国圣迭戈的一个小公司成立,根据海蒂和安塞尔的发明,悄悄研发了CDMA无限数字通讯系统。这家公司在21世纪成为全球500强公司。是的,它就是“高通”。

的确,人生如戏。

/ 3 / 王小云

很多人的成就,不是容易被理解的。王小云老师的工作,就是其中之一。她的工作,守护着我们 每一个人的安全。

3月8日,给大家介绍几位计算机世界里的女王!


王小云老师,在清华大学任教。我估计,99%以上的人没有听说过她。如果你对王老师特别关注,那么,欢迎你以各种方式,与我们龙伯取得联系,我们办公室里还存了一些稀奇古怪的酒,咱们可以边喝边聊。

王老师,1966年,出生于山东诸城,密码学家,中国科学院院士,清华大学密码理论与技术研究中心主任,密码技术与信息安全教育部重点实验室主任。

王小云提出了密码哈希函数的碰撞攻击理论,即模差分比特分析法,提高了破解了包括MD5、SHA-1在内的5个国际通用哈希函数算法的概率;给出了系列消息认证码MD5-MAC等的子密钥恢复攻击和HMAC-MD5的区分攻击;提出了格最短向量求解的启发式算法二重筛法;设计了中国哈希函数标准SM3,该算法在金融、国家电网、交通等国家重要经济领域广泛使用。其中,她设计的两个加密算法,用于国家重大航天工程,为保障航天安全通信做出了重要贡献。

听到这些密码学里的名词有些晕?嗯,感兴趣的,大家可以到网上查查这些专有名词的意思。

破译美国使用的密码破解MD5密码算法,运算量达到2的80次方。即使采用现在最快的巨型计算机,也要运算100万年以上才能破解。但王小云和她的研究小组用普通的个人电脑,几分钟内就可以找到有效结果。

SHA-1密码算法,由美国国家标准与技术研究院与美国国家安全局设计,在1994年就被推荐给美国政府和金融系统采用,是美国政府应用最广泛的密码算法。2005年初,王小云和她的研究小组宣布,成功破解邮箱密码。《崩溃!密码学的危机》——美国《新科学家》杂志用这样富有震惊的标题概括王小云里程碑式的成就。王老师的工作,使得美国政府5年内将不再使用SHA-1,微软、Sun和 Atmel等知名公司也纷纷发表各自的应对之策。

过去的2017-2018年,吵的火热的区块链、数字货币,还有我们龙伯软件里到处出现的认证、数字水印与电子签名等等,都是基于密码学之上的应用。

世界终将连成一片,我们所有的数据都在网络上,整个世界对我们的判断,将依赖这些数据。那么,随之而来的,就是如何防止篡改、如何保护隐私、如何保护我们的财产。没有加密学的支撑,谁敢使用在线支付?谁敢确认我们帐号里的钱究竟在哪里?世界怎么知道我们是谁?

数据即资产,而密码学,将是开启关闭这些资产的“钥匙”的最本质的合成材料。

是的,这世界上,很多守护,都是默默无言的。

---PS: 听说密码学的学生不够多,这里小小的前瞻一下:当信息完全流动起来时,信息安全将是看不见的守护者,通俗地说;信息安全会是比计算机应用更有前瞻性的学科,更好找工作,更有发展前景哦。

来源:

推荐阅读:女王时尚网